I was at show on Friday, sorry for just getting around to posting a few photos now. Unfortunately they are not as good as Charlie's pictures. I thought the show was great, but it was my first RPRU. I was amazed at how many (several hundred?)farm tractors showed up, the old trucks, vendors, etc. I found the tractor parade and the Nebraska drawbar test simulation on the dirt track very interesting. I was wore out just trying to cover most of the show in 1 day. As for Cub Cadets, I would guess there were 160+ tractors on display, and plus some in vendor area for sale. The first picture shows an overall shot of the main building, probably 100+ CC tractors plus a few new ones in foreground. Next to this building was an overflow area (with the animal pens) and there were maybe another 35 CC's displayed in there.

Then there was maybe another 25+ CC tractors scattered around the grounds, many intermixed with the big tractors. Next picture shows a row of CC's just across from main two buildings.

Since I have a preference for red CC's, I was interested in a 982 displayed with a sickle bar mower - very nicely restored, as shown in next picture.

Next picture shows a nice 4 CC display among the big tractors of a 982 / 1282 / 782D / 682. Very nicely restored.

The last picture shows a 782D that had been customized and restored as a miniture 5288, with a customized front grille, and special rear tires - mounted on a rotating turntable. Owner did a great job on this CC.
